Old Spanish and Portuguese Synagogue of Montreal (Original building).The Spanish and Portuguese Synagogue of Montreal is located on St. Kevin Street in Snowdon, both its temple and its congregation make it the oldest Jewish community in Quebec and Canada.The Congregation traces its history back to 1760 and was formally established in 1768.
